Output 246034b129c289475bc99f322646f6dd69e91aecfdde71176705759669eaf9eb:0

value
1314806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9844905ecb1d299a430dd6877ee9800a374b593 OP_EQUAL
address
3MX92WbMD9d6dc7BrtNupLXYRmuUarCpej
transaction
246034b129c289475bc99f322646f6dd69e91aecfdde71176705759669eaf9eb
spent
true